A study headed by University of Maine marine biologist Susan Brawley indicates that L. littorea probably arrived in North America from Europe sometime in the late 1700s or early 1800s. Timothy Sheehan, a co-owner of Gulf of Maine Inc., a seafood-buying company in Perry, said recently that his operation would buy about 2,000 pounds of periwinkles a day from wrinklers. It may also have been deliberately transplanted from Europe for food, but Brawleys team turned up no definitive evidence of this. The common periwinkles release eggs into the sea and these eggs hatch into planktonic larvae that drift around in the ocean until they mature and settle onto intertidal rocks. They move by shoving one foot out of the aperture in their shell (univalve, as opposed to bivalve such as those of clams and mussels), and when at rest they suction the aperture to flat surfaces. Research out of the Shoals Marine Laboratory of Cornell University indicates the periwinkles avoid the subtidal area because Jonah crabs primarily live there, which hunt periwinkles successfully. Periwinkles are herbivorous snails that graze on algae growing on rocks and seaweed in the intertidal zone. The rough periwinkle, which is found high in the intertidal zone, produces live juvenile snails that crawl away from the parent. Most of the harvest is exported live to major US cities and Europe, where cooked meat is picked out of the shell with a pin, and to Asia where raw snails are a delicacy to be sucked out through a tiny hole ground in the shell. L. littorea, the common periwinkle, ranges most of the intertidal zone, while rough periwinkles tend to inhabit the upper part and smooth periwinkles the lower, according to Gulf of Maine Research Institute data sheets. Maine Department of Marine Resources data indicate the biggest periwinkle harvest in Maine was in 1989 when nearly 3,827,560 whole pounds of periwinkles were reported collected and exportedthough DMR says that figure may have been incorrectly estimated. Its presence was first noted near Pictou, Nova Scotia, in the 1840s, where it probably had arrived some years earlier on ballast rock picked up by ships in Britain and then discharged in Maritime waters. Northeastern dealers ship periwinkles to Asia, Europe and elsewhere in North America, where theyre eaten in a variety of ways, and are usually called snails. Although there was never much demand for periwinkles in the US in the nineteenth century, thousands of tons of them were shipped to London markets, where they were sold in winkle shops. Theyre still enjoyed in British seaside resorts, with vinegar and a few grains of sand blown in, a cup of hot tea with milk and sugar on standby, and rain on the way. The state prohibits harvesting by SCUBA diving, as well as pump and suction devices, and undersize periwinkles must be returned to the spot they were collected. They are even thought to have reduced the extent of salt marshes in the Northeast by feeding upon the shoots and rhizomes of marsh cordgrass (Spartina alterniflora) - a plant that actively builds salt marshes.
